Search for Kaluza-Klein graviton emission in pp̄ collisions at √s = 1.8 TeV using the missing energy signature

Summary:The results of a search for the direct production of Kaluza-Klein (KK) graviton modes using the rate of events with one or two energetic jets and large ET at the Collider Detector at Fermilab (CFD) were reported. The search was based on 84±4 pb-1 of integrated luminosity recorded with the CDF detector. The final state of large missing transverse energy and one or two high energy jets was also investigated. The calculation of graviton emission was based on the effective low-energy theory that was valid below the scale MD.
